Essentially eBay is nothing but a giant search engine where people use keywords to search for stuff to buy and there are a lot of factors that influence how much money you’re going to make from an auction.
In order to have profitable eBay business you need:
• Right product
Pick right product that will sell and will make you profit – if you choose a product with tiny profit margin that few people want to buy, how do you expect to make money selling it on a regular basis?
• Product you can get at wholesale price
Pick a product that you can get at wholesale price – yes, you might think that iPad is a HOT product to sell on eBay but you can’t get it at wholesale price unless you can afford to spend several hundred thousand dollars on inventory, so iPad is NOT HOT product for your business.
• Great sales copy and description
Great sales copy and description — what features and benefits are important and will trigger people to bid and buy from you, should you offer free shipping, alternative payment options, money back guarantee?
• Right timing
Right day and time to start and end auction, when maximum amount of buyers spend the most
• Right category
Right category to get maximum amount of traffic/visitors
• Right starting price
Most profitable price to start so you cut down your eBay fees, but not the profit
• Right keywords
Right keywords and phrases buyers use to search, because if they can’t find your listings, they can’t bid on them
• Competition
How many serious players are there in your market and how big is your market, are you competing with hundreds of sellers with established customer base or is it just few occasional ones and you can easily be the TOP seller in the category?
• Listing features
What listing features are worth paying to get more attention, and what features is waste of money?
• How much you can make
How much money can you make selling a product? At the end of the day everything that matters is how much money you can put in your pocket so you can buy yourself or the loved ones nice and shiny things.
These are the questions you need to answer if you want make serious money on eBay and you can’t answer them without eBay research.
